The Mobility 5850 is very close to the desktop 5750 in performance, with slightly lower clock speeds but more shaders. The Mobility 5870 has 12% faster core clock but the same memory clock speed as the Mobility 5850, while the desktop 5770 has a 36% faster core clock and a 20% faster memory clock than the Mobility 5850.
Overall, the Mobility 5850 is about equal to the desktop 5750, and the Mobility 5870 is closer to the 5750 than it is to the 5770. -
